WebWe bought the site of the Tallow Chandlers’ Hall in 1476. The modern Hall, a Grade I listed building, was built in 1672 after the destruction of the original hall during the Great Fire of London. Having survived the Blitz, it is one of … Web8 Jun 2024 · The Tallow Chandlers built their hall on top, completed in 1476. That was lost in the Great Fire of 1666, but replaced within six years.
